Ripple has recommended pulling back the XRP Ledger’s pending XChainBridge amendment (XLS-38), saying its flagship use case is now covered by Axelar and that broader developer demand never materialized. What Ripple said - Mayukha Vadari, a senior software engineer at RippleX, announced the recommendation on Aug. 27. XLS-38 remains a pending amendment in the XRPL validator voting process and has not activated on mainnet. - Ripple estimates withdrawing the proposal would let developers remove more than 10,000 lines of inactive code from xrpld — the server software that runs the network — though no code has been removed yet and Ripple cannot unilaterally complete the process. What XLS-38 was meant to do XChainBridge was conceived as a protocol-level bridge framework to move XRP and issued assets between the XRP Ledger and external ledgers: public and private sidechains, permissioned networks and experimental chains. The design relied on independent witness servers that attest to asset locks or destructions on one ledger before corresponding assets are minted or released on the destination chain. Why Ripple wants to withdraw it - One of XLS-38’s main target use cases was connecting the XRPL mainnet to an EVM-compatible sidechain. Ripple ultimately selected Axelar to handle that role. The XRPL EVM Sidechain launched in June 2025 using Axelar as its mainnet bridge; Axelar’s validator network now handles cross-chain message verification between the sidechain, XRPL and other blockchains. - Ripple says Axelar “better addresses” the EVM sidechain connection — a technical assessment rather than an independent security comparison — and that it found little evidence of production projects requiring a native XLS-38 bridge. No public deployment has identified XLS-38 as essential. - Maintaining the inactive XChainBridge implementation requires ongoing reviews, testing and compatibility work whenever xrpld is updated, creating a maintenance burden with little corresponding benefit to mainnet. Alternatives and risk considerations Ripple framed the recommendation as a practical step, not a retreat from interoperability. It pointed to Axelar, Wormhole, zero-knowledge systems and layer-2 designs as alternate approaches that meet different security and privacy needs. It also noted the broader context: cross-chain bridges carry distinct risks — bridge exploits have been responsible for more than $4 billion in reported losses since 2021 — making verification design and operational security key considerations. Governance mechanics — what happens next - XLS-38 is listed in the official XRPL registry as a pending amendment with a default “no” vote. Ripple controls one validator vote among the network’s independent participants. - An XRPL amendment needs support from more than 80% of trusted validators for two continuous weeks to activate. With the current default configuration of 35 validators, that threshold requires at least 29 affirmative votes. - Ripple’s recommendation does not immediately withdraw the amendment or force other validators to oppose it; validators decide independently. Planned withdrawal process Ripple proposed starting by submitting a pull request that marks XChainBridge as obsolete in the xrpld codebase. Servers that upgrade to that release would automatically vote “no” on activation. As validators install the updated software, support for the amendment should decline; once the amendment is widely recognized as obsolete, developers could remove the XChainBridge code and a related fixXChainRewardRounding change in a later release. Timing and potential reversal No deadline, software version or final removal date has been announced. The schedule will depend on community feedback, code review and validator upgrades. Ripple has invited developers or organizations building with XLS-38 to present concrete use cases; a credible active deployment could prompt Ripple to reconsider the recommendation before any staged withdrawal begins. Bottom line Ripple’s move signals a pragmatic consolidation around third-party bridging solutions for its EVM sidechain, while leaving room for community input and independent validator decisions. The next steps will hinge on XRPL developer response, validator upgrade rates and any production deployments that demonstrate a continued need for XLS-38.
